Linux资料库
常用命令分类索引
常用命令分类整理(不包含详情)
用户及用户组管理
top命令的基本使用
命令大全示例
书籍学习笔记
菜鸟教程学习笔记
10个实用的shell脚本
linux服务器优化
监控应用服务端口并发量
记录正在执行的SQL
本文档使用 MrDoc 发布
-
+
首页
命令大全示例
# 压缩与解压 ```bash # 注意:-c 创建 -t 查看 -x 解压 这种操作类的参数,一定要放在前面,否则会报错。 💠💠💠💠💠💠压缩💠💠💠💠💠💠 tar -czvf test.tar.gz * #备份并压缩当前目录下所有文件 tar -czvf test.tar.gz a.txt b.txt # 压缩文件 tar -cvf test2.tar.gz a.txt b.txt #只备份文件,不压缩 tar -cf test3.tar.gz a.txt b.txt #不显示备份的执行过程。 tar --exclude=test/a.txt -czvf test.tar.gz test/ #备份文件夹的时候,排除里面的某个文件 tar -cpzvf test.tar.gz test/ #压缩时保留文件权限 加上 -p 参数有时候把压缩包拷贝到别的地方再解压,文件权限会发生变化,加上 -p 参数,解压后的文件就可以保持原来的权限。 💠💠💠💠💠💠查看💠💠💠💠💠💠 tar -tzvf test.tar.gz # 查看压缩文件内容,列出文件的详细信息 tar -tzf test.tar.gz #只查看压缩包里的文件 tar -tzf test.tar.gz | grep b.txt #查看压缩包里是否包含某个文件(grep过滤) 💠💠💠💠💠💠解压💠💠💠💠💠💠 tar -xzvf test.tar.gz # 解压文件,默认解压到当前目录 tar -xzvf test.tar.gz -C test/ #解压到指定目录 tar -xzvf test.tar.gz test/a.txt #只解压包里的某一个文件,而不是全部解压 zip -q -r dddd.zip /home/dddd/ #压缩dddd文件夹到dddd.zip中 zip -q -r dddd.zip * #压缩当前文件夹的全部内容到dddd.zip中 unzip dddd.zip #解压dddd.zip将文件放到当前目录 unzip -l dddd.zip #查看压缩包里面的文件列表 unzip dddd.zip -d ee #解压文件到指定目录ee下面,这个路径也可以是绝对路径 ```
孙端己
2024年2月5日 11:39
转发文档
收藏文档
上一篇
下一篇
手机扫码
复制链接
手机扫一扫转发分享
复制链接
Markdown文件
分享
链接
类型
密码
更新密码